本文目錄導讀:
如何優(yōu)化CSS表格布局以實現(xiàn)列平均顯示
在網(wǎng)頁設計中,表格的呈現(xiàn)方式對于用戶體驗***關(guān)重要,為了實現(xiàn)表格列的平均顯示,我們可以通過CSS進行有效布局,下面,我們將探討如何實現(xiàn)這一目標。
理解CSS表格基礎
我們需要對CSS表格有基本的了解,CSS允許我們定制表格的樣式,包括列寬、行高、邊框、背景色等,在此基礎上,我們可以進一步實現(xiàn)列的均勻分布。
使用CSS的百分比布局
為了實現(xiàn)列的平均顯示,我們可以使用百分比布局,將表格列的寬度設置為百分比值,這樣各列就能根據(jù)瀏覽器窗口的大小自動調(diào)整,保持相對平均,如果一個表格有三列,我們可以將每列的寬度都設置為33.33%。
利用CSS的Flexbox布局
Flexbox是CSS3的一種布局模式,可以更加靈活地處理元素的排列問題,通過將表格的父元素設置為Flex容器,并設置其display屬性為flex,我們可以輕松地實現(xiàn)列的均勻分布,在Flexbox布局中,可以使用flex屬性來分配空間,實現(xiàn)列的等寬顯示。
響應式設計
在移動優(yōu)先的設計理念下,我們還需要考慮響應式設計,通過使用媒體查詢(Media Queries),我們可以根據(jù)設備的屏幕大小調(diào)整表格的列寬,確保在各種設備上都能實現(xiàn)列的均勻分布。
優(yōu)化細節(jié)
除了上述方法,還可以通過調(diào)整列間距、邊框、內(nèi)邊距等細節(jié)來進一步優(yōu)化表格的顯示效果,這些細節(jié)的調(diào)整可以使表格更加美觀,提高用戶體驗。
通過理解CSS表格基礎,使用百分比布局、Flexbox布局以及響應式設計等方法,我們可以有效地實現(xiàn)表格列的均勻顯示,通過調(diào)整細節(jié),我們可以進一步優(yōu)化表格的顯示效果,在實際設計中,我們需要根據(jù)具體的需求和場景選擇合適的方法。